Description
If you've been following my posts, you know I like Dumba as a FA signing. He is absolutely a Verbeek style player.

But we can also afford to win the bid for Gavrikov to be Drysdale's partner long term.

Revisiting the idea of bringing Drouin in as a reclamation project. Put him on RW where he had scoring success in Tampa.

Off the wall idea to send Silfverberg to 3RD. He is already a defensive specialist, for a year, it's worth a try. Could always just shove him back up on the 4th line and bring Shattenkirk back for a year too.

We'd still be sellers at the TDL for any pending UFAs, but the object is to get some help on the back end long term.
